The latest build of gcl for the upcoming Fedora 18 release has failed on an ARM platform, like this:
OPTIMIZE levels: Safety=1 (No runtime error checking), Space=0, Speed=3
Finished compiling /builddir/build/BUILD/gcl-2.6.8/unixport/../pcl/gcl_pcl_pkg.o.
Loading binary of GCL_PCL_PKG...
Error: The assertion tp&~tp on line 182 of sfaslelf.c in function relocate failed
Fast links are on: do (si::use-fast-links nil) for debugging
Error signalled by OR.
Broken at LOAD. Type :H for Help.
That assertion means we saw a reloc type that isn't handled in h/elf32_arm_reloc.h. I added a patch to print the reloc type number when that assertion fails. It is 43: R_ARM_MOVW_ABS_NC. How should that be handled?
(This must be due to a newer toolchain in Fedora 18, as the exact same sources build successfully using the Fedora 17 toolchain.)
